How to Build Trust and Credibility Online

Published on 04.08.2026 by Tracey Chizoba Fletcher

Reports indicate that 4 out of every 5 millennials buy from the brand they trust. While the number is lower among baby boomers, 3 out of 5 is a clear indication of the importance of trust in driving conversion. This is understandable because when people lose trust in your brand, they are likely to turn to the competition. 

However, building trust in the digital age can prove challenging. Additionally, one single negative post about your brand can go viral, resulting in a social media crisis. In this article, we guide you on how to build trust and credibility online.

The Role of Authenticity and Credibility in Establishing Trust

If you want to build brand trust, create a personal brand on social media using authenticity and credibility. Credibility refers to customers' perception that a brand can deliver what it promises. That means if you want to be considered authentic, you must learn to keep your word. When you promise something, you need to deliver on it with integrity and in a way that shows you care about customers. Therefore, if you want to gain your audience's trust, you need to establish credibility and authenticity.

Why It’s Important to Build Credibility and Trust Online

Northwestern University defines brand trust as the loyalty and respect customers have for a brand. It measures the level at which your customers believe that your brand can stand up to what it promises.

Studies indicate that when customers lose trust in a brand, they search for alternatives. According to one study, 40% of Americans say they no longer plan to use a brand they don't trust. According to another report, 40% of consumers suggest they will look for an alternative brand from the competitor. Only 20% of consumers said they would consider buying from a brand they don't trust again. What is even worse is that once consumers lose trust in your brand, it becomes an uphill task to regain it.

Top Ways to Build Trust and Credibility

Now that you understand why it is important to build credibility and trust, let us look at the top ways to gain this credibility.

Leverage Social Proof and UGC Content

As noted earlier, customers are becoming skeptical of brand messaging, as they understand that many brands only show the positive side of their products while hiding the negative. This is why social proof has become an important part of digital marketing. Social proof is a psychological phenomenon in which people look to the decisions and actions of others to guide their own when they are unsure about what to do.

For instance, when you find your friends enjoying a delicious meal at the newest restaurant in town, you might feel compelled to try it out, especially when they add some glowing words about it. That's an example of social proof.

Use Reviews and Testimonials

Studies indicate that customers trust the words of other customers compared to brand messaging. That means a testimonial can help businesses build trust, as it serves as social proof that showcases customers' real experiences and eliminates any uncertainty. When you collect specific, authentic feedback and strategically place it on your marketing channels and websites, you can easily gain credibility even without a proven track record.

Reviews and testimonials have become so important today that e-commerce sites that have them usually experience a conversion rate 67% higher than those without them. While customer testimonials are often used interchangeably, they also differ in some respects.

Customer testimonials are positive words from previous customers, requested by a business. On the other hand, customer reviews are unsponsored words that can include positive and negative experiences shared by previous customers on public platforms. At times, businesses use customer reviews as testimonials. 

Having customer reviews and testimonials can help your personal brand in several ways, such as:

  • Validating your offering. When you add positive feedback from your previous customers, you can prove to potential customers that your product and service deliver on their promise.
  • Lower risk. You can use testimonials to eradicate any hesitations by showing that previous customers had a positive experience.
  • Add an emotional connection. In most cases, reviews and testimonials take the form of personal stories, which resonate more with audiences than benefits and features.
  • Increase sales. Adding testimonials to your page can increase sales and engagement.

Therefore, reviews and testimonials can be important tools for building trust and credibility. You can also leverage expert endorsement to build social proof.

Influencer Endorsement

Many social media users trust the words of their favorite influencers. This means that by leveraging influencer endorsements, you can genuinely sway public opinion, as influencers serve as a stamp of approval for followers. However, when using this method, choose an influencer who aligns with your brand’s values. 

Success Stories and Case Studies

Success stories and case studies can provide practical benefits and real-world results of using your product or service. That means they can be a great tool for showcasing how effective your product offering is and for serving as social proof.

Therefore, add some case studies on your site, showing a variety of optimization expectations in your products or services. This will help potential customers see the versatility and practical value your products or services offer to meet their needs.

Awards and Certifications

If you have won awards or achieved recognition, this can also be a powerful form of social proof that helps improve your brand's trustworthiness and credibility. This will not only strengthen your brand’s credibility but will also show that you are committed to excellence and quality. 

Awards, too, whether for customer satisfaction, quality product, or sustainability, can help you to distinguish yourself from other industry players. This can reassure your customers that they are not only buying a quality product but also contributing to a brand that aligns with their values and desires.

Have a Professional and Secure Website

Another way to increase your trust is to have a professional-looking, user-friendly, and secure website. Remember that when customers start considering your products or services, your website is one of the first places they visit, shaping their first impression. Within seconds, they can decide to either stay, leave, or explore.

A key consideration is the website design. When you have a well-designed website, not only will it look beautiful, but it will also build credibility, trust, and confidence in your brand. Make sure your website is easy to navigate, visually appealing, and mobile-friendly. 

Share comprehensive details that demonstrate your level of expertise, such as your project portfolios, accreditations, and certifications. Regularly update your site with informative content, such as articles and blog posts that address your customers' common concerns. Doing that will position you as an authority and help increase your potential customers' trust.

Have a Strong Social Media Presence

Social media offers brands an unmatched opportunity to connect directly with their target audiences. Compared to traditional media, they can reach customers where they are. However, if you post only once on a platform like Facebook, Instagram, or LinkedIn and then disappear, you may struggle to build trust. 

On the other hand, maintaining an active presence on social media can help you establish credibility and trust. Therefore, use social media to create a variety of content, such as project updates, industry insights, before-and-after images, and other informative content that will help you to be known as a trusted and knowledgeable source. Also, respond quickly to inquiries, comments, and messages, as this shows your commitment to customer satisfaction.

You can use several strategies to leverage your social media presence to increase trust and credibility.

  • Listening and interacting with your community. Social media can help you build a community of your target audience that interacts with your brand. This means it offers you a unique opportunity to listen to industry conversations and respond to the needs of your community.
  • Have an authentic brand personality. Social media channels can be great tools for brands trying to establish their personality and voice and for communities to get to know them. The platforms are largely informal, thereby helping to drive conversations through direct mail marketing and email inquiries.
  • Crisis management. The top social media platforms enable brands to communicate directly with consumers during a crisis. They can use it to explain their reputation without using filters.

Highlight Your Industry Certifications and Partnerships

Another great way to build your trust and credibility is to display your licenses, certifications, and partnerships. Certifications usually serve as endorsements that validate your professionalism and expertise. Additionally, when you partner with reputable organizations and suppliers, you can use this to improve your credibility. You can prominently showcase these affiliations to demonstrate to your potential customers that your services meet industry standards.
